#1ffb71 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1ffb71 is composed of 12.2% red, 98.4% green and 44.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 87.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 55% yellow and 1.6% black. It has a hue angle of 142.4 degrees, a saturation of 96.5% and a lightness of 55.3%. #1ffb71 color hex could be obtained by blending #3effe2 with #00f700. Closest websafe color is: #33ff66.

Shades and Tints of #1ffb71

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000703 is the darkest color, while #f3fff7 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1ffb71

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#88928c is the less saturated color, while #1ffb71 is the most saturated one.
